Artikeln förklarar varför det är en dålig praxis för WordPress-teman och -Plugins att skriva lokala filer direkt, främst på grund av allvarliga säkerhetsrisker som korsskriptning och övertagande av webbplatskontroll. Den belyser vanliga scenarier där temaförfattare försöker skriva filer, såsom dynamisk CSS, konfigurationslagring och Export/import, och förklarar sårbarheterna relaterade till filägarskap på delade webbservrar. Lösningen presenteras som att använda WordPress inbyggda System, WP_Filesystem, vilket säkerställer att filer skrivs med användarens konto istället för webbserverns, vilket bibehåller korrekt filägarskap och säkerhet. WP_FileSystem hanterar olika metoder för filskrivning, inklusive att be om FTP-uppgifter vid behov, för att garantera säker filhantering. Artikeln avslutas med ett kodexempel som visar hur man implementerar WP_FileSystem i ett WordPress-tema för att hantera formulär och filoperationer på ett säkert sätt.